Zediker Announces Candidacy for Republican Nomination for County Assessor I hereby announce that I am a can lldate for nomination on the Repub lican ticket for county assessor of Box Butte county, subject to the ap proval of the voters at the primary election to be held on April 18. If dominated and elected I will do all 1 can to get a more uniform assess ment throughout the entire county. Some men are assessed too high and tome too low. Some not at all. Gquality is the only true basis of tax ation. I located in Box Butte county, twenty miles north of Alliance, twenty-seven years ago this fall. I have held the office of precinct as sessor the most of the time during the last twenty years and I am famil iar with the revenue laws of the state. I will appreciate your support at the primaries. W. G.
